Personal information

Verified email addresses

Verified email domains

Australia

Activities

Employment (1)

La Trobe University: Melbourne, VIC, AU

2019-12 to present | Lecturer (Department of Public Health)
Employment
Source: Self-asserted source
Ruth Mackenzie-Stewart